Baker-Forsman mares on Tarzino outer

Cambridge trainer Andrew Forsman hasn't yet given up hope of having New York Minute and Francaletta join Jon Snow in Saturday week's Gr.1 Tarzino Trophy (1400m) at Hastings.

New York Minute advanced to 19th on the order of entry with the withdrawal of Shadow's Cast on Wednesday and with the likelihood of Age Of Fire coming out means she has edged closer to making the final 16 for the weight-for-age sprint.

Francaletta is two spots further back on the order of entry, despite her fighting fourth in last Saturday's Gr.2 Foxbridge Plate (1200m) at Te Rapa, in which New York Minute faded to 13th after leading on conditions firmer than her preferred heavy going.

"Both have pulled up well and we're still hoping they can get in. New York Minute would only run if the track was on the worse side of slow or heavy," Forsman said.

"With Francaletta, if she doesn't get a crack at the Tarzino, there's really nothing left here for her so she'd probably head to Australia and target mares races there."
